I have just installed the latest firmware v0.30, and in doing so observed a small problem.
According to the update instructions, we are to do the following:
- Delete all files from the Super 6’s boot disk.
- Make sure to empty the trash if you are a Mac user,
or the update will not be possible- Copy the firmware file ‘xos_v0.30.bin’ from this folder to the boot disk.
- If asked if you want to copy files without properties, choose ‘yes’.
- Wait and make sure the file transfers are complete.
This may take several minutes. Do not power off or unplug the USB cable
during the transfer.
With this update, I notice the instructions no longer mention copying the init patch as it did before. However, if I follow the instructions as written, then all files are deleted off the boot disk, and only the new firmware is copied over, leaving the synth without an init patch.
I have since copied the init patch from v0.27 back onto the boot disk, and now all seems to be fine. However, I thought it best to make light of this discrepancy, especially in case anyone blindly follows the instructions as I just did.
Note, on my first attempt at restoring the init patch, the synth refused to boot properly, and on my second attempt it worked. Which was weird. Anyway I share this information in case anyone encounters the same problem.
